Ticket #4471 — Config drift on Gridlewort crossword generator

Support team: we've confirmed that the staging and production instances of Gridlewort have drifted. Staging allows 21x21 grids with themed fills; production silently caps at 15x15, which explains the truncated puzzles customers reported. The drift came from a manual hotfix in March that was never backported. Please do not hand-edit either environment while we reconcile. For triage purposes, the values production is currently running with are shown below.

config for taguf-tajof:
holael:
  log_level: debug
  metrics_host: metrics.holael.qorvelsys.internal
  pool_size: 8

The tax-rate lookup cache in the Breva checkout service worries me. Entries are keyed only by region code, so a stale or poisoned entry would apply the wrong rate to every order in that region until expiry. Please verify: TTLs are short enough to bound exposure, negative lookups aren't cached, and the refresh path revalidates against the signed rate feed rather than trusting upstream blindly. Also confirm eviction is size-bounded so an attacker can't churn the keyspace. Current cache settings for review:

limits module of yagaf-yajef:
RATE_LIMITS = {
    "novwyn": 950,
    "wenath": 428,
    "prawyn": 413,
    "gorvan": 539,
    "praael": 870,
    "drumir": 113,
    "gordor": 439,
}

### PR: warm cache for tax-rate lookups

Welcome aboard! This PR adds an in-memory cache in front of Ledgerbloom's tax-rate service, since we were hammering it on every checkout. Rates change rarely, so a short TTL with background refresh is plenty. Tests cover stale reads and region misses. The constants I picked (happy to adjust) are right below.

limits module of kafof-bafop:
TIERS = {
    "kasdor": 338,
    "brivan": 119,
}

# Ledgerpine Environments

Ledgerpine generates idempotency keys for payment retries in three environments: sandbox, staging, and production. Each environment uses a distinct key prefix and retention window, so keys never collide across environments. Future maintainers should never copy settings between tiers without updating prefixes. The current per-environment configuration values are recorded below for reference.

config for yahof-tajop:
zorath:
  pin: 7493
  metrics_host: metrics.zorath.tolvaqsys.internal
  tenant: praiel
  seal: seal_fd9cd4f1